GoGPT Best VPN GoSearch

Icône de favori OnWorks

nuxwdog - En ligne dans le Cloud

Exécutez nuxwdog dans le fournisseur d'hébergement gratuit OnWorks sur Ubuntu Online, Fedora Online, l'émulateur en ligne Windows ou l'émulateur en ligne MAC OS

Il s'agit de la commande nuxwdog qui peut être exécutée dans le fournisseur d'hébergement gratuit OnWorks en utilisant l'un de nos multiples postes de travail en ligne gratuits tels que Ubuntu Online, Fedora Online, l'émulateur en ligne Windows ou l'émulateur en ligne MAC OS

PROGRAMME:

Nom


nuxwdog - Fournit un processus de surveillance simple qui peut être utilisé pour démarrer, arrêter, surveiller ou
reconfigurer un processus serveur.

SYNOPSIS


nuxwdog -f fichier de configuration [-je]

DESCRIPTION


nuxwdog est un démon de surveillance qui s'appuie sur le uxwdog service qui fait partie du
Serveur d'entreprise Netscape (NES). nuxwdog peut démarrer, arrêter, surveiller et reconfigurer
programmes serveur, en fonction des paramètres qui lui sont passés dans son fichier de configuration.
nuxwdog ouvre un socket de domaine Unix pour accepter les requêtes de n'importe quel processus serveur
gérant. En option, nuxwdog peut être configuré pour communiquer uniquement avec les clients qui sont
descendants du nuxwdog processus, limitant une voie d'accès potentiel à tous les serveurs
géré par le chien de garde.

Certains serveurs nécessitent un haut niveau de sécurité pour protéger leurs données ou leurs opérations, ce qui
signifie (par exemple) qu'ils ne peuvent pas stocker de mots de passe en clair dans un fichier de mots de passe pour permettre
le serveur à démarrer automatiquement. nuxwdog peut être configuré pour demander le serveur
mots de passe lorsqu'un serveur démarre pour la première fois, puis met en cache ces mots de passe afin que nuxwdog Vous pouvez
redémarrer le serveur sans intervention si le serveur plante.

Pour faciliter la communication des clients avec nuxwdog, une bibliothèque partagée C/C++ est
fourni avec le nuxwdog code source (libnuxwdog.so). En outre, nuxwdog fournit JNI
interfaces et les liaisons Perl à la bibliothèque libnuxwdog.so, afin que les appels puissent être effectués à partir de
Programmes Java et Perl. Pour plus d'informations sur cette bibliothèque et les interfaces client,
sur le lien https://fedorahosted.org/nuxwdog/wiki/HOWTO.

nuxwdog est utilisé par Dogtag PKI pour surveiller et gérer les processus du serveur de sous-système pour
Serveurs Java, Tomcat et Apache.

OPTIONS


-f fichier de configuration
Transmet le fichier de configuration du service qui exécute le sous-système. et Plaque d'identification
ICP. Pour CA, OCSP, TKS et DRM, il s'agit du processus Java. Pour le TPS, ce
est pour le processus Apache.

-i
Exécute le processus nuxwdog en mode interactif et garde nuxwdog ouvert au premier plan
au lieu de l'exécuter comme un démon en arrière-plan.

CONFIGURATION DOSSIER PARAMETRES ET EXEMPLES


Fichier Exe
Donne le chemin complet de l'exécutable à démarrer.

ExArgs
Passe tous les arguments à l'exécutable. Le premier argument doit être le chemin complet vers
l'exécutable (le même que la valeur dans Fichier Exe).

RépTmp
Donne le chemin complet de l'exécutable à démarrer.

Sécurité des enfants
Définit si le processus du serveur enfant doit autoriser uniquement les demandes d'un parent (où
nuxwdog est le parent). nuxwdog vérifie l'ID de processus pour tout client qui envoie un
demande au socket de domaine Unix et supprime tout message où le client n'est pas un
descendant du nuxwdog traiter. Pour autoriser toute demande, définissez-le sur 0; n'autoriser que
demandes de parent ou d'ancêtre, définit ceci sur 1.

ExeOut
Donne le fichier à écrire stdout pour le démarrage du serveur.

ExeErr
Donne le fichier à écrire stderr pour le serveur à démarrer.

ExeContexte
Définit s'il faut exécuter le serveur et le nuxwdog processus en arrière-plan dans le démon
mode après l'initialisation du chien de garde. Régler ceci sur 1 active le mode démon, tandis que 0
garde cela au premier plan.

Fichier Pid
Donne le fichier PID à utiliser pour stocker le nuxwdog PID

FichierPidEnfant
Donne le fichier PID à utiliser pour stocker le PID du processus serveur géré par nuxwdog.

ExeContext
Définit le contexte SELinux dans lequel démarrer le processus serveur.

nuxwdog peut être utilisé pour gérer de nombreux types de processus de serveur. Pour Dogtag PKI, il gère
Serveurs Java, Tomcat et Apache. Pour l'autorité de certification Dogtag PKI, un
sous-système avec un service Web Tomcat, le fichier de configuration identifie le JRE approprié
et les chemins de classe, ainsi que la définition des fichiers de sortie, d'erreur et PID. (Les ExArgs
l'argument doit être sur une seule ligne.)

Fichier Exe /usr/lib/jvm/jre/bin/java
ExeArgs /usr/lib/jvm/jre/bin/java
-Djava.endorsed.dirs=/usr/share/tomcat5/common/endorsed
-classpath :/usr/lib/jvm/jre/lib/rt.jar
:/usr/share/java/commons-collections.jar
:/usr/share/tomcat5/bin/bootstrap.jar
:/usr/share/tomcat5/bin/commons-logging-api.jar
:/usr/share/java/mx4j/mx4j-impl.jar
:/usr/share/java/mx4j/mx4j-jmx.jar
:/usr/share/tomcat5/common/lib/nuxwdog.jar
-Dcatalina.base=/var/lib/pki-ca2
-Dcatalina.home=/usr/share/tomcat5
-Djava.io.tmpdir=/usr/share/tomcat5/temp org.apache.catalina.startup.Bootstrap
Commencer
TmpDir /var/lib/pki-ca2/logs/pids
Sécurité enfant 1
ExeOut /var/lib/pki-ca2/logs/catalina.out
ExeErr /var/lib/pki-ca2/logs/catalina.out
ExeContexte 1
PidFile /var/lib/pki-ca2/logs/wd-pki-ca2.pid
ChildPidFile /var/run/pki-ca2.pid

Pour Dogtag PKI, le système de traitement des jetons (carte à puce) utilise un serveur basé sur Apache. Cette
exemple définit également le contexte SELinux, pki_tps_t, utilisé par les processus du sous-système TPS.

ExeFile /usr/sbin/httpd.worker
ExeArgs /usr/sbin/httpd.worker -f /etc/pki-tps1/httpd.conf
TmpDir /var/lib/pki-tps1/logs/pids
PidFile /var/lib/pki-tps1/logs/wd-pki-tps1.pid
ExeContext pki_tps_t

COMPLÉMENTAIRES Ressources


Il y a un article pratique plus détaillé, y compris des informations sur les appels clients disponibles
pour nuxwdog, à https://fedorahosted.org/nuxwdog/wiki/HOWTO.

Le manuel de formation nuxwdog Le serveur fonctionne en conjonction avec les sous-systèmes Dogtag PKI. Le Dogtag PKI
le wiki du projet est à http://pki.fedoraproject.org/wiki/.

Pour plus d'informations sur nuxwdog, la nuxwdog le wiki du projet se trouve à
https://fedorahosted.org/nuxwdog/wiki/[1]. le nuxwdog se rapporte directement à nuxwdog code
les modifications et les versions, plutôt que toutes les mises à jour liées à la PKI.

Listes de diffusion : [email protected] et [email protected]

IRC : Freenode sur #dogtag-pki

AUTEURS


Les outils PKI ont été écrits et maintenus par des développeurs avec Netscape et maintenant avec Red
Chapeau.

Auteurs : Ade Lee[email protected]>, Deon Lackey[email protected]>.

DROIT D'AUTEUR


(c) 2010, Red Hat, Inc. Sous licence GNU Public License version 2.

NOTES


1. https://fedorahosted.org/nuxwdog/wiki/
https://fedorahosted.org/nuxwdog/wiki

Utilisez nuxwdog en ligne en utilisant les services onworks.net


Serveurs et postes de travail gratuits

Télécharger des applications Windows et Linux

Commandes Linux

Ad




×
Publicité
❤ ️Achetez, réservez ou achetez ici — gratuitement, contribue à maintenir la gratuité des services.